CVE-2025-49457 | Zoom Clients for Windows - Untrusted Search Path

Untrusted search path in certain Zoom Clients for Windows may allow an unauthenticated user to conduct an escalation of privilege via network access

Weakness enumeration for CVE-2025-49457

Affected software / configurations for CVE-2025-49457

Vendor Product Version Raw CPE
zoom meeting_software_development_kit < 6.3.10 cpe:2.3:a:zoom:meeting_software_development_kit:*:*:*:*:*:windows:*:*
zoom rooms < 6.3.10 cpe:2.3:a:zoom:rooms:*:*:*:*:*:windows:*:*
zoom rooms_controller < 6.3.10 cpe:2.3:a:zoom:rooms_controller:*:*:*:*:*:windows:*:*
zoom workplace_desktop < 6.3.10 cpe:2.3:a:zoom:workplace_desktop:*:*:*:*:*:windows:*:*
zoom workplace_virtual_desktop_infrastructure < 6.1.16 cpe:2.3:a:zoom:workplace_virtual_desktop_infrastructure:*:*:*:*:*:windows:*:*
zoom workplace_virtual_desktop_infrastructure >= 6.2.10, < 6.2.12 cpe:2.3:a:zoom:workplace_virtual_desktop_infrastructure:*:*:*:*:*:windows:*:*
